BSIR Nurses & Radiographers CPD Event March 2026 - in Partnership with Terumo

On 7th March 2026 the third BSIR Nurses and Radiographers Spring CPD event was held at the Crowne Plaza in Newcastle. As the sun shone through the mist across the Tyne, we knew we’d be in for a good day.

Following a busy registration period, led by our wonderful Julie (BSIR Governance and membership director), our delegates were ready for a day packed full of presentations and industry workshops. However, after a few last minute changes, and the imagination of our wonderful committee members, our delegates would start the day in a unique way – IR Bingo! Our lovely BSIRNR Chair, Claire Elwood guided the group through the activity, along with Claire Maxim and Jessica Cutri. It provided the opportunity to ease people into the day, have some fun and learn a few new things about their fellow delegates.

Once the laughter had ended, our local presenter Ben Stenberg spoke to us about his role as a consultant sonographer and how he became involved in IR. His career demonstrates what can be achieved with some hard work, determination and the right conversations. It was certainly inspiring. He then passed over to Helen Bucknell, an Advanced Clinical Practitioner from St George’s – London, to explain how everyone can work towards the 4 pillars of clinical practice no matter what level of experience you have. Her talk clearly demonstrated how an everyday task can actually reflect the 4 pillars and shows that you don’t always need to do something extraordinary to achieve it. Finally, we heard from Melanie Clarkson, a senior lecture from Sheffield Hallam University on the importance of wellbeing and how we can try to avoid burnout in the workplace. It is important for us all to recognise the signs as it can impact on everything we do; our work, our hobbies and more importantly our relationships with friends and family.

After hearing from our wonderful speakers and sipping a hot cup of tea, it was time for our industry partners to take to the floor by hosting their interactive workshops. This year’s event saw 7 different companies participate, covering a wide variety of products from radial access, to ablation and even sustainable procedure packs, to name a few. It’s safe to say that our delegates had definitely learnt a lot and needed a few extra tea and cakes for the trip home. 

Whilst the event was a success and the BSIRNR committee appreciate the time that everyone took to attend on a Saturday, we could not have done it without the help and support of our partners Fiona and Steve from Terumo Interventional Systems. They have partnered with us on this event for the last 3 years; organising venues, supporting the BSIR and making the event a great success. Thank you to you both, we truly appreciate it. A massive thank you also goes to all our industry partners; Argon Medical devices, BVM Medical, HC21 healthcare group, Inari now part of Stryker, Kimal and Molnlycke for hosting the workshops and finally a big thank you to our delegates that attended on the day. Programme

The day will be comprised of presentations in the morning, followed by mini hands-on workshops with our industry partners. 

Speakers include:

Ben Stenberg from Newcastle upon Tyne NHS Trust - 'How a consultant Sonographer ended up in IR'

Caroline Jacques from Lancashire NHS Trust - 'The UAE service'

Helen Bucknall from St George's'How Can I Work Across the Four Pillars in IR?'

Melanie Clarkson - 'From Burnout to Balance: Wellbeing in Healthcare'

We have a wide variety of industry partners with us at the event and workshops will include: Radial access devices, Ablation & Vascular access ports, to name a few. 

You will also be given plenty of time for networking opportunities, personal reflection and of course rehydration during lunchtime and tea breaks.
